Reports have demonstrated that conolidine could connect with receptors linked to modulating pain pathways, including sure subtypes of serotonin and adrenergic receptors. These interactions are considered to boost its analgesic effects without the drawbacks of regular opioid therapies.
Laboratory products have exposed that conolidine’s analgesic results may very well be mediated by pathways unique from These of standard painkillers. Procedures for instance gene expression Examination and protein assays have discovered molecular adjustments in response to conolidine cure.
The second pain stage is because of an inflammatory reaction, whilst the main reaction is acute damage towards the nerve fibers. Conolidine injection was uncovered to suppress both equally the phase 1 and a pair of pain reaction (60). This means conolidine correctly suppresses each chemically or inflammatory pain of equally an acute and persistent nature. Further evaluation by Tarselli et al. uncovered conolidine to own no affinity with the mu-opioid receptor, suggesting a different method of motion from traditional opiate analgesics. Moreover, this examine revealed that the drug isn't going to change locomotor exercise in mice topics, suggesting a lack of Unintended effects like sedation or addiction present in other dopamine-advertising substances (60).
Whilst it's not known regardless of whether other unknown interactions are developing with the receptor that contribute to its outcomes, the receptor performs a role for a damaging down regulator of endogenous opiate levels by means of scavenging exercise.
